Transaction 34bb46b6ab77b03a5951c39a199e1305f272153adef7bd36f93434b8ed50c02d

2 Input
2 Outputs
  • 34bb46b6ab77b03a5951c39a199e1305f272153adef7bd36f93434b8ed50c02d:0
  • value  743431
    address  3KGLStfG4QoJVkax8bLzfozuYvEVmHQ8NJ
  • 34bb46b6ab77b03a5951c39a199e1305f272153adef7bd36f93434b8ed50c02d:1
  • value  1141117
    address  3E7eiPy5Aq2FHPXxHZt1FBphEfqxmufE5w